Here’s Echo..Sorry everyone, not the teaser’s beat 😦 But it’s definitely a fun, happy song. Anyone may edit this post with the new Star Star Star once it comes out!

Hey fan boys: “People who can do better than him, put your hands up” RAISE YOUR HANDS SINGLE MEN. Yes that was an actual line from the song 😀 hahahahahahhaha I can’t stop laughing. So cute, kinda cheesy. Goodness